Trinity Presbyterian was the 8-7 winner over Alabama Christian Academy when they last played one another on April 8th, but their luck changed this time around. The Wildcats fell 5-2 to the Eagles on Monday. The Wildcats have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Madi Milton sp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ered just two earned (and three unearned) runs on eight hits and racked up nine Ks.
At the plate, Evie Knight made the most of her time at bat despite the final result and went a perfect 2-for-2 with one triple, one run, and one RBI. That triple was her first of the season.
Trinity Presbyterian's loss dropped their record down to 10-13. As for Alabama Christian Academy, the win got them back to even at 17-17.
